About 2-[2-[1-[[5-chloro-2-(2-methylpropoxy)phenyl]methyl]-5-methylpyrazol-4-yl]-3H-benzimidazol-5-yl]ethanamine;dihydrochloride

2-[2-[1-[[5-chloro-2-(2-methylpropoxy)phenyl]methyl]-5-methylpyrazol-4-yl]-3H-benzimidazol-5-yl]ethanamine;dihydrochloride (PubChem CID 68908197) has the molecular formula C24H30Cl3N5O and a molecular weight of 510.90 g/mol. Its IUPAC name is 2-[2-[1-[[5-chloro-2-(2-methylpropoxy)phenyl]methyl]-5-methylpyrazol-4-yl]-3H-benzimidazol-5-yl]ethanamine;dihydrochloride.
